Common Signs of Water Damage

Water damage can manifest in various ways, including water stains, warping, and discoloration. It's essential to be aware of these signs to take prompt action. Some common signs of water damage include:

  • Water stains on ceilings and walls
  • Warping or buckling of floors and walls
  • Discoloration or mineral deposits on surfaces
  • Musty odors or mold growth

Causes of Water Damage

Water damage can be caused by various factors, including toilet overflow, burst pipes, and appliance malfunctions. It's essential to identify the source of the water damage to take corrective action.
